02Ground conditions change across the metro

The Charlotte region sits on Piedmont soils that vary considerably over short distances — residual clay over weathered rock in some places, deep soft topsoil on former farmland in others, and engineered fill across most of the subdivisions built in the last twenty-five years. That variation is the main reason base specification is a site decision rather than a standard. Two identical patios five miles apart can need genuinely different preparation.

03Age of the property tells you a lot

Pre-war properties have narrow gardens, mature trees with real root systems, existing hardscape with character worth matching, and difficult access. Subdivisions from the 1990s onward have open access, generous space and fill that is still consolidating. Those two situations lead to different recommendations about base, about layout and often about whether to replace or overlay, and it is worth knowing which one you have before anybody quotes.

04What travel actually costs

Concrete is time-sensitive from the moment it is batched, so distance from the plant affects the working window as well as the haul cost — particularly in summer, when it also compresses the time available to stamp. That is a real constraint on decorative work rather than a line item, and it is why we would rather cover a smaller area properly than claim a radius we cannot serve well.
